问题标签 [vue2-dropzone]
For questions regarding programming in ECMAScript (JavaScript/JS) and its various dialects/implementations (excluding ActionScript). Note JavaScript is NOT the same as Java! Please include all relevant tags on your question; e.g., [node.js], [jquery], [json], [reactjs], [angular], [ember.js], [vue.js], [typescript], [svelte], etc.
ruby-on-rails - 无法使用 Rails 5 和 vue2-dropzone 加载样式
我试图让 vue2-dropzone(版本 3.0.3)与我的 Rails 5.1.4 应用程序很好地合作。我已将 Dropzone 添加到我的表单并加载了模块,但不知何故我无法看到默认样式。我不认为这是 vue2-dropzone 的问题,而是 webpacker 如何加载 css 的问题。
我目前的设置:
应用程序.js
和我的_form.html.erb部分:
我看到 Dropzone 表单已加载。但是,我看不到默认样式。运行时,我在控制台中看到以下内容:
我不认为这是一个错误,因为它说webpack: Compiled successfully.
但我确实认为 webpackvue2Dropzone.css
出于某种原因没有加载。我应该如何配置 webpacker 以加载该 css 文件?
如果我将 css 文件手动放入我的文件中,app/assets/stylesheets/
则它可以正常工作。
提前致谢!
ruby-on-rails - Rails 5:从纱线包中加载静态资产
我目前正在将 vue2-dropzone 用于 Rails 5 项目。我已经安装了它yarn add vue2-dropzone
。该包包含来自rollup.config.js文件的样式,如下所示:
虽然这对其他用户正确显示,但 Rails 或 Webpacker 似乎并没有选择这些资产(即vue2Dropzone.css
)。
Rails/Webpacker 如何加载依赖项或静态资产?为什么不加载此文件?提前致谢!
ruby-on-rails - Rails 5:结合正常形式与 vue2-dropzone
我正在尝试在我正在开发的 Rails 5 应用程序中将普通形式与 vue2-dropzone 结合起来。
我想我几乎已经让它工作了,但表单数据没有与 Dropzone 图像一起发送。
我的_form.html.erb看起来有点像这样:
我正在使用submitListing
我在 Vue 方法中定义的数据提交数据。反过来,这会调用processQueue
处理提交的 Dropzone。listingRedirect
然后调用以在成功时执行重定向。
我可以看到控制器中发送的图像。问题是没有发送任何其他表单数据。我在这里做错了什么?
提前致谢!
vue.js - 使用 vue.js 验证 laravel 中的文件
我正在尝试在使用 dropzone/vue 库的 laravel 和 vue.js 中上传文件并验证文件,该文件具有各种 mimetype,例如 doc、docx、xls、xlsx、ppt、jpg、jpeg、ptx、gif、png, txt,这是我的 laravel 代码片段。代码看起来不错,但我仍然无法验证 jpg 和 jpeg mime 类型。我想知道如何将错误传递给 vue 组件
vue.js - vue-dropzone totaluploadprogress 无法正常工作
我正在使用https://rowanwins.github.io/vue-dropzone/docs/dist Vue2-Dropzone来上传文件。一切正常,除了总上传进度值的计算达到 100%,然后在每个文件上传时从 0% 开始。
我试图用 this.$refs.myVueDropzone.updateTotalUploadProgress() 添加文件添加事件来修复它
. 但不能按预期工作。任何解决方案将不胜感激。
laravel - vuejs+vue2dropzone 调用成功
我是 vuejs 的新手,所以无法找出我做错了什么。这是我的 vue 组件脚本部分:
成功上传图片后,我正在尝试获取新的刷新数据,但我得到的只是:
我所需要的只是刷新我的数据,但我不知道如何以正确的方式做到这一点。如果可能,请提供帮助
vue.js - VueJS dropzone 在拖放时无法正常工作
我正在使用 vue2-dropzone 库,我的抱怨是 dropzone 组件的 ref 值不包含用户删除的文件。用户添加第二个文件后,dropzone 的引用仅包含前一个文件。但是当用户在文件对话框上选择时它可以正常工作。
vue.js - vuejs如何加速视频上传
我和我的队友正在开发一个你可以在这里看到的 pwa:链接到我们的 pwa
该应用程序已于上周推出。然而,一些用户告诉我们,他们在上传视频时遇到了问题。即使是小视频(长度为 50 秒),上传时间也太长。
我们在 vuejs 上使用 vue2Dropzone。您对如何加快这一进程有任何想法吗?我们已经尝试过这种使用压缩的方法,以便它运行得更快:链接到压缩方法
如果你们中的任何人有这个用例并找到了解决方案,即使它没有使用 vue2Dropzone,那就太好了。
谢谢大家天天开心
javascript - 如何更新 Dropzone VueJs 组件上的 prop 选项值?
我想稍后动态更新 dropzone 组件的 url 选项。
以下是我拥有的 Vue 组件:
当我尝试使用按钮单击进行更新时,我看到 dropzoneOptions.url 已更新。但是,当我尝试上传文件时,文件仍会发布到旧网址https://google.com
链接到 JSFiddle:https ://jsfiddle.net/1t7L6ouc/3/